Output 3f290494c9adec65b527b5a8c0bdd1ecf1651a94d3a3089314fb57b86a972a2d:1

value
2477881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c623f324eb96721491a9b3d79bedbb8b75f2f6 OP_EQUAL
address
3B4SD9aqDGnAtxuCi1o3RmHng1nsjGesN3
transaction
3f290494c9adec65b527b5a8c0bdd1ecf1651a94d3a3089314fb57b86a972a2d
spent
true